The contract is for the supply of structural, saltwater-resistant ready-mix concrete to support void filling and ramp repair operations in Cambria, California, under a subcontract arrangement. The work involves delivering specialized concrete formulations capable of withstanding exposure to saltwater environments, ensuring durability and structural integrity for coastal infrastructure maintenance. The contract falls under NAICS code 327320, which pertains to concrete product manufacturing, indicating the materials are pre-mixed and engineered for specific performance requirements. The project is managed by the California Department of Parks and Recreation, with the place of performance located in the 93428 zip code area, reflecting its focus on state-owned coastal facilities. The solicitation was posted on July 2, 2026, and while no specific solicitation number or set-aside details are provided, the location and material specifications suggest the work supports critical infrastructure upkeep in a marine-influenced environment. All concrete must meet structural and environmental resilience standards to ensure long-term performance under saltwater exposure and high-traffic conditions.
